Snyk plans today

Free

Free
free
  • tests: 200 tests
  • Unlimited code tests: 100 tests
  • IaC tests: 300 tests
  • container tests: 100 tests

Integrations with IDE, CLI, and source code managers · Real-time code scanning · Access to SCA, SAST, IaC & Container

Team

$25 /contributing developer/mo
per seat

Increased test limits per product · Jira Integration · Next business day support

Ignite

$105 /contributing developer/mo billed yearly
no monthly price published · $1260/contributing developer/yr as printed
tiered

Custom security rules & risk-based prioritization · Full platform capabilities access · Unlimited code tests

Enterprise

Contact sales
quote

Unified AppSec control & strategic security oversight · Full SDLC automation · Zero-day risk prevention
